New York: Reinhold, (1958) The first book by this legendary landscape architect and pioneer of modern garden design, chronicling his work up to the mid-1950s. Includes his essay, "How to Prevent a Garden". First edition. 4to; 208 pp.; illustrated from photographs and plans, many in color. Owner's name; else a good copy or better, interior clean and tight, in original cloth-backed boards, in a worn and chipped dust jacket. .
